8 QUESTIONS WITH: CLINIC

Enjoy my full exchange with Ade Blackburn in the feature below.

1. What are your most cherished albums of 2009?

Sun Araw - Heavy Deeds, Atlas Sound - Logos, Beak, Danger Mouse & Sparklehorse & David Lynch - Dark Night…, Joker’s Daughter - The Last Laugh, Grizzly Bear - Veckatimest, Tom Waits - Glitter & Doom: Live.

2. What will 2010 bring for Clinic?

There’ll be a new melodic carnival-esque album. Jimmy Webb with a smile.

3. What are your three favorite songs to perform nowadays?

I’d say ‘Memories’, ‘Shopping Bag’ & ‘IPC Subeditors Dictate Our Youth’. All 3 have got some ridiculous elements and/or lyrics that are still a laugh to play.

4. I’m wondering if there’s any one facet of American culture that you thoroughly enjoy and/or makes you giggle endlessly.

I’m not sure. Maybe the business districts or the rivers.

5. What were your initial thoughts upon hearing The Arcade Fire’s cover of ‘Distortions’, back in the spring of 2007?

Flattering. I like the way they throw in quite off-the-cuff covers into their sets.

6. What’s your drink of choice?

Red wine. Sadly, I’m no expert. Sadder still, in reality, I’ll drink anything.

7. Are there any Liverpudlians that we should keep an eye out for?

Yes, Mugstar is great. Very krautrock/hawkwind, massive riffs. Also Cold Ones are a really good punk band. Their singer is a maniac in the best possible sense. We also like Hot Club De Paris.

8. Are there any misconceptions that you’d like to clear up?

People often take us or the music as being quite sinister or dark when the main reason we make it is for people to dance & laugh at themselves (& us).
